MP3 Download Most people believe the loss of the body is the loss of life. When his 23-year-old son Jordan was suddenly shot and killed, for Matthew McKay, it was not the end of Jordan’s life. It was the beginning of a quest to penetrate the veil of death through some extraordinary communications. These virtual conversations led Matthew to coauthor a book with his son. Although a scientist by training, upon the death of his son, McKay asked himself: Does that soul still exist and is Jordan okay? Through channeled writing and other techniques, McKay was able to have conversations with his son about the nature of “life-between-lives”. Jordan describes this as a classroom. He describes "our soul group”, which is like a repertory company that just keeps showing up in life with the same people but often in different relationships . . . these relationships are happening over and over again, life after life, and we’re learning from them.
